Member information
Children's Community Health Plan provides services to BadgerCare Plus eligible adults and children living in the following Wisconsin counties: Brown, Calumet, Kenosha, Milwaukee, Outagamie, Ozaukee, Racine, Sheboygan, Walworth, Washington, Waukesha, Waupaca and Winnebago.

Missed appointments
It is important that you and your family keep all your health care appointments. If you are not able to keep the appointment, call your doctor's office and let them know as soon as possible. Otherwise, the provider may refuse to reschedule your appointment. |
